Are you a proactive supply chain professional who thrives in a fast-paced project environment We're looking for a Project Procurement & Fulfilment Specialist to help ensure materials and services are delivered on time, to quality standards, and at the right cost to support successful project execution.

Job Description

In this role, you'll work across engineering, sourcing, quality, logistics, planning, and suppliers to remove bottlenecks, drive documentation readiness, and keep procurement and delivery milestones on track.

What you'll do

  • Own on-time delivery, supplier quality, and cost performance for assigned project materials and services

  • Coordinate with engineering, quality, sourcing, logistics, and planning to ensure critical supplier documentation is submitted and approved on time

  • Support timely release of manufacturing clearance to meet project delivery targets

  • Ensure purchase orders are issued on schedule

  • Monitor supplier progress, identify risks early, and provide regular updates to project stakeholders

  • Build and manage procurement schedules for assigned products and commodities

  • Drive closure of supplier-related NCRs and support recovery plans where delays occur

  • Support claims management, cost tracking, and monthly vendor progress reporting

  • Promote compliance with quality and EHS requirements within procurement activities

What we're looking for

  • Bachelor's degree in Supply Chain, Electrical Engineering and/or Logistics or a related field from a local or internationally recognised university is essential

  • At least 5 years of experience in a project-based supply chain, procurement, or fulfilment role on substation projects within similar industrial / infrastructure environments is essential

  • Experience working with suppliers in a complex project environment is essential

  • Strong stakeholder coordination and communication skills

  • Confident in progress tracking, reporting, and problem solving

  • Organized, adaptable, and able to manage priorities across multiple workstreams

  • Willingness to travel frequently
